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4597496 025344603 52070393
9161 3396 44052593
9161 3396 44052593
0583 251997 76670503499 098035830 51789476179
All about undefined
Interested in learning more?
9161 3396 44052593
0583 251997 76670503499 098035830 51789476179
See more
32 7452 43302638
52 97402470 224880743
See more
808223030 148776332 494
35 0016613 6964
See more